Piper PA-25-150 N6242Z

27 April 1986 · Braselton, Georgia, United States · No injuries

Summary

On 27 April 1986 at about 18:00 local time, a Piper PA-25-150 registered N6242Z, operated by Flight Banner's, Inc., was involved in an accident near Braselton, Georgia, United States. One person was on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. No probable cause statement is available for this record.

Read the full NTSB narrative

THE PILOT REPORTED THAT THE ENGINE RPM DECREASED WHILE CONDUCTING A BANNER TOW FLIGHT AND THAT THE ENGINE SUBSEQUENTLY QUIT. THE AIRPLANE WAS LANDED IN A FIELD OF AN AUTO RACE TRACK WHERE A TELEPHONE POLE WAS STRUCK DURING THE LANDING ROLL. TEMPERATURE WAS 92 DEGREES F AND THE DENSITY WAS 3300 FEET. AUTOMOTIVE FUEL WAS BEING USED. TEMPERATURE ON PREVIOUS DAYS WAS MUCH COOLER. CONDITIONS WERE CONDUCIVE TO CARBUERTOR ICING. OPERATOR FAILED TO NOTIFY INVESTIGATOR WHEN AIRPLANE HAD BEEN RECOVERED SO ENGINE COULD BE EXAMINED FURTHER.

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record.
